标签:des cWeb blog http io ar os sp for
平时比较习惯用NUnit做单元测试,今天发现vs自带的其实也挺好,下面就直接开始试试手
1、创建单元测试项目
根据需要选择自己要测试的类、函数...
只要点下确定,vs就自动给你生成测试类,不用自己一个个敲代码真爽
下面就是根据自己的测试需求,修改测试函数,常用的验证函数可以参考msdn,
http://msdn.microsoft.com/zh-cn/library/microsoft.visualstudio.testtools.unittesting.assert.aspx
2、测试
中常用的菜单:新建、运行测试、调试、编辑器等等…
测试函数修改完成后,就可以执行测试了,你可以直接点击“全部测试”,当然也可以像下图中那样选择你要测试的函数
3、测试结果
如果函数未通过测试,可以根据错误消息去修改函数
4、额外的话
如果想要像调试程序那样监视运行过程中变量的值,也可以为测试函数加上断点,然后点击“ 调试....测试”;
如果测试的函数中有访问配置文件或者资源文件,需要手动的将配置文件拷贝到测试项目中,
当然网上还有很多简单的实现方法,大家可以参考下
http://www.cnblogs.com/kissazi2/archive/2013/03/15/2960661.html
标签:des cWeb blog http io ar os sp for
原文地址:http://www.cnblogs.com/Ares945/p/Unittest.html